FIFA Rejects Changing Iran's Match Schedule in the 2026 World Cup
Tuesday 17-03-2026
The International Federation of Association Football (FIFA) has resolved the controversy regarding the possibility of amending the schedule of Iran's national team matches in the 2026 World Cup, confirming that there is no intention to make any changes.

A FIFA spokesperson clarified in statements to "The Athletic" newspaper that the international federation continues to coordinate with all participating associations, including the Iranian Football Federation, as part of the preparations for the tournament.

These statements come following reports about the possibility of moving the Iranian national team's matches from the United States to Mexico, at the request of the Iranian federation, due to concerns related to the players' safety and surrounding conditions.

The President of the Iranian Football Federation, Mehdi Taj, had previously indicated that discussions were taking place with FIFA regarding this issue, before an official response came to definitively resolve the situation.
